About Caroona 2343

The size of Caroona is approximately 220.6 square kilometres. It has 1 park covering nearly 5.7% of total area. The population of Caroona in 2016 was 202 people. By 2021 the population was 196 showing a population decline of 3.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Caroona is 10-19 years. Households in Caroona are primarily single parents and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Caroona work in a managers occupation.In 2021, 34.30% of the homes in Caroona were owner-occupied compared with 31.50% in 2016.
